Core Insights - The proliferation of campus apps has led to student frustration due to overlapping functionalities and the burden of managing multiple platforms [1][2] - Students express a desire for consolidation of app functionalities to enhance efficiency and reduce the complexity of their academic tasks [4][5] Group 1: App Usage and Student Experience - Students report downloading around 10 different apps for academic purposes, with many functionalities overlapping, leading to confusion and frustration [1][2] - High usage frequency of these apps is coupled with poor user experience, including intrusive ads and frequent app crashes during critical times [3] Group 2: Student Suggestions for Improvement - Students advocate for the merging of similar functionalities into fewer apps to streamline their academic processes and improve efficiency [4][5] - There is a call for enhancements in app features, such as intelligent error classification and reduced frequency of updates, to minimize distractions and improve usability [5] Group 3: Institutional Response - Some universities are beginning to address student feedback by simplifying app functionalities and processes, indicating a shift towards more user-friendly digital solutions [5]
